- [Instructor] After you're done setting your permissions, it's time to move on to category five, or the last area in the toolbox settings, the Smart Fasteners options. Now you can see here there's not a lot of windows and not a lot of options, but, basically, what you're trying to decide here is the certain criteria for things like your washers, what your automatic fasteners look like once you insert them, and then what fasteners to use by default when you have non-Hole Wizard holes. So, typically, when you use the Hole Wizard, you say what kind of thread and what kind of screw you're going to use. Toolbox is going to be able to understand that, because it's also controlling the Hole Wizard settings, and input the right piece of hardware. But if not, by default, it's going to use the socket head cap screw, as you can see below. If we want to change that, we can just click here and dictate something else.
